What Are Bay Windows?

Bay windows are a mix of three or more windows set at angles to produce a recess in the wall. They are generally composed of a central large window flanked by two smaller sized ones, forming a “bay” or nook. This architectural function may be found in numerous designs, consisting of conventional, Victorian, and modern homes, and typically protrudes outwards, providing additional area and natural light.

Types of Bay Windows

  1. Canted Bay Windows: These are the most common type, featuring a main window that extends outwards at a 30 or 45-degree angle with smaller sized windows on either side.

  2. Box Bay Windows: This type forms a box-like structure; the front is typically rectangular, while the side windows open at right angles to the wall.

  3. Oriel Licensed Bay Window Installers Windows: Often discovered on upper floorings, these windows do not touch the ground, supported by brackets or corbels.

  4. Circle Bay Windows: Featuring circular shapes, these windows produce a softer appearance. They are less common and are often utilized to improve specific architectural designs.

Design Considerations for Bay Windows

When considering the installation of bay windows, homeowners must think about numerous components related to design, products, and positioning:

1. Architectural Style

  • Guarantee the bay window complements the existing style of the home, maintaining a cohesive look.

2. Product Choices

  • Typical materials consist of wood, Vinyl Bay Window Installers, aluminum, and fiberglass. Each has its own visual appeal, upkeep needs, and insulation properties.

3. Window Configuration

  • Pick the plan of the windows (e.g., double-hung, casement, or picture windows) based on lighting, ventilation, and architectural cohesiveness.

4. Roof and Finishing

  • Consider including a roofing system over the Bay Window Installers Near Me window for protection and boosted visual appeals. Choices include gabled, curved, or flat roofings.

5. Location

  • The placement of the bay window need to take into consideration the sun’s path, surrounding structures, and views.
